Hi all -


Two years ago I contracted the H-Pyloru stomach bug and prescibed the triple therapy by my GP. I took a proton-pump inhibitor, Clarythromycin and Metronidazole. I struggled but I managed okay. Two months ago, my dentist prescribed Metronidazole for an infected root canal - I took it for 4 days and had a horrible reaction to it. I dont know why I reacted so badly since I had very little problems before. A few days ago I was prescribed Erythromycin and after 2 days I couldn't continue because the side effects were just too much to deal with. I had a headache from hell, tiredness, terible stomach cramps and dry heaves, shooting pains everywhere, especially in my back and a horrible faintng feeling. I called my doctor who told me to stop taking them straight away. I told him I dont want anymore antibiotics as I feel I've become very sensitive to them for some reason and he agreed. I was just wondering if anyone else is having this problem? I am feeling like I have the flu right now, coupled with an enormous hangover!

Make no mistake these antibiotics can be very nasty on the system. It sounds as if you became sensitive to Metronidazole 2 years ago. Erythromycin is a horrible antibiotic. it is rarely the drug of choice because it is not nice on the system but is mainly used when you show sensitivity to the front line antibiotics. These antibiotics are good for dental or anaerobic infections. Are you taking other medications? Erythromycin is a devil for altering the pharmacokinetics of other drugs. What have the antibiotics been prescribed for this time?

You poor thing. Dental pain is the pits. I had a root canal problem just as I came to menopause. I had surgery which cost a fortune but it was well worth it. I have been pain free since the work was done.
I think that you need to make sure that your obvious sensitivity to Metronidazole and Clarythromycin is well documented in your notes. Remember that Clarythromycin is a derivative of Erythromycin. You might react rather badly if you take it again.

There are other antibiotics for you to try as long as you do not have a sensitivity to penicillin.

I think that it will take you several days to feel better. Plenty of clear fluids will help.
